> Gcc Error
> Gcc Error Illegal Operands In Assembly Mips
Gcc Error Illegal Operands In Assembly Mips
Have anyone got this to work? share|improve this answer edited Oct 28 '12 at 7:56 ronalchn 9,53073654 answered Jan 17 '12 at 20:32 kill -9 1 add a comment| Your Answer draft saved draft discarded Sign It was misspelled ls in the original question and the error output wasn't updated properly when that was changed (ls error was deleted but la error wasn't put in, I'd guess). Comment 8 Victor Zhang 2010-06-29 09:44:28 CDT Created attachment 5131 [details] A possible patch to ensure jump table basic blocks are labeled properly Note, this is a git diff and not http://redhatisnotlinux.org/gcc-error/gcc-error-137.html
How to loop a script over many files? All the instructions that are failing have the $v0/$a0-type operands (except the first 'la' which is a bit strange) and the errors specify operands, despite showing the opcodes (which is what Format For Printing -XML -Clone This Bug -Top of page Home | New | Browse | Search | [?] | Reports | Requests | Help | NewAccount | Log In [x] asked 6 years ago viewed 4809 times active 4 years ago Visit Chat Linked 1 Is it possible to use MIPS register names with GAS (GNU assembler)? 2 MIPS Hex Output website here
Why is onboard/inflight shopping still a thing? Why would an incredibly long lived race not be known for their scarring? So it's looking more and more like there's some extra set-up you need to do to get the pseudo-instructions working. If only for valgrind 3.8.1.
If I am replacing a brake caliper should I also put in a new rotor, even if the existing one is in spec? Should this happen? Alternately format words Tips for golfing in Nim Optional arguments in a function Checking if there exists a buffer whose name starting with a particular string How can I create a Since the MIPS backend cannot yet produce elf files, my current flow is as follows: 1) LLVM-GCC compiles C->bitcode 2) LLC compiles bitcode->mips assembly 3) GCC's AS assembles the mips assembly
I gave that a try... Comment 3 Petar Jovanovic 2013-11-16 04:51:32 UTC (In reply to comment #0) > I am using a cross compiling gcc toolchain, version 4.0.4. If you have two verbs governed by he/she/it, does the second verb also need to be singular of only the first one? Thanks –NickHalden Feb 26 '12 at 5:41 add a comment| 3 Answers 3 active oldest votes up vote 3 down vote accepted I think the problem is that you're using an
The second "addiu" instruction should readaddiu sp, sp, 4 (it's missing the 4).) Attachment(s)Attachments are not available: Download requirements not met #1 5 Replies Related Threads andersm Super Member Total Posts This should be put in test/CodeGen/Mips when ready and passing. I tested it against revision 13724 as well and it works against that one too. I thought that maybe I had to assign the filename to have the same name as the assembler function, that doesn't seem to be the case.
Tim Lai [Morewiththissubject...] problem with prefetch in user space, Tim Lai<= Message not available Re: problem with prefetch in user space, Tim Lai Re: problem with prefetch in https://forum.openwrt.org/viewtopic.php?id=56482 Building cross-compilers from powerpc64 to mips worked before, but now I get a lot of errors from the assembler: /home/stevenb/lra_mipsisa64_autotester/cross/combined/newlib/libc/machine/mips/memcpy.S:389: Error: Illegal operands `ld t4,((4)*8)($5)' /home/stevenb/lra_mipsisa64_autotester/cross/combined/newlib/libc/machine/mips/memcpy.S:390: Error: Illegal operands `ld t5,((5)*8)($5)' Is it unprofessional of me to play games before and after work, whilst at the office? For example, the jump table is declared as: > $JTI1_0: > .word ($BB1_2) > .word ($BB1_4) > .word ($BB1_5) > .word ($BB1_6) > > But some of the basic block labels
Can you use a percentage as an independent variable in multiple linear regression? James #4 andersm Super Member Total Posts : 2113 Reward points : 0 Joined: 2012/10/07 14:57:44Location: 0 Status: offline Re:"Error: illegal operands" when mixing C and Assembler 2013/10/18 20:27:32 (permalink) replacing s0 with $s0, for instance: sw a0, 0($s0) /* Put a0 contents into LATECLR */ but that gave the following error: Source Basically, the only instructions working there are syscall and b.
Most CPUs would use the same instruction in different ways, an example being that both decrementing a register down to zero (z) and comparing a register with something (eq) would set Is it unprofessional of me to play games before and after work, whilst at the office? How to copy text from chat?
Description Carl 2013-10-31 01:31:44 UTC I am using a cross compiling gcc toolchain, version 4.0.4.
We do not support that old toolchain, but we can give directions how to change the code if anyone really needs it. Have we attempted to experimentally confirm gravitational time dilation? share|improve this answer answered Jan 28 '10 at 22:27 Matthew Slattery 29k26485 1 Good catch! Problem With MPLAB v8.92 - looking for \mplabc18\v3.39 Curiosity HPC and PIC16F15354 Can XC compiler produce PIC24 assembler source code?
Comment 3 Bruno Cardoso Lopes 2010-06-23 16:13:47 CDT (In reply to comment #2) > Also, the basic blocks in the jump table do not always have their labels > printed. Comment 8 Petar Jovanovic 2013-11-29 02:52:09 UTC (In reply to comment #6) Can you try http://bugsfiles.kde.org/attachment.cgi?id=83822 ? Index: config/mips/mips.md =================================================================== RCS file: /cvs/egcs/egcs/gcc/config/mips/mips.md,v retrieving revision 1.60 diff -p -r1.60 mips.md *** mips.md 1999/09/07 05:48:47 1.60 --- mips.md 1999/09/14 14:55:02 *************** move\\t%0,%z4\\n\\ *** 4622,4628 **** if ((INTVAL (offset) & http://redhatisnotlinux.org/gcc-error/gcc-error-elf-x86-64.html Haven't received registration validation E-mail?
SQL Server Advice for an old hack Front element shattered, can I have my lens repaired? SQL Server Advice for an old hack Is is possible to create Linux portable applications? If it's complaining about the lui, it's not a pseudo-instruction problem. Thanks for the help!
asked 7 years ago viewed 1970 times active 2 years ago Linked 2 Beginner Errors On When Compiling a MIPS Assembly Source Related 2Beginner Errors On When Compiling a MIPS Assembly None of ls, beqz or move show up in the MIPS assembler Wikipedia page although the latter two are listed as pseudo-instructions in Patterson & Hennessy. share|improve this answer edited Jan 28 '10 at 2:55 answered Jan 28 '10 at 2:37 paxdiablo 497k1219811436 Sorry about the ls, it was just my mistake. –Nathan Campos Jan Tesla Car "maximum torque at 0 RPM" - is this correct?
Comment 5 Petar Jovanovic 2013-11-19 14:35:22 UTC If you can provide us a toolchain and the rest of environment to trigger these build issues, we can help with the changes. How are ability modifiers affected by leveling? Try changing them to their "real" form: li $v0,4 --> lui $v0,0; ori $v0,$v0,4 la $a0,bye --> lui $a0,bye>>16; ori $a0,$a0,bye&ffff Or whatever your particular MIPS assembler uses for RIGHT-SHIFT-16-BITS and All FAQs Can two RN2483 (or RN2903) modems communicate point-to-point (P2P) without a gateway?
Browse other questions tagged assembly mips or ask your own question. The cross-compiler used is: GNU assembler (GNU Binutils) 2.20 The following commands are used to compile: llvm-gcc switches.c -O2 -emit-llvm -c -o switches.bc llc switches.bc -march=mipsel -relocation-model=static -mips-ssection-threshold=0 -mcpu=mips1 -f -o Barcodes as an attack vector? well as for pseudo instructions, yes, that can be the problem as well, but my suggestion is worth a try.
How to get the text between two words specified by their indices? Join them; it only takes a minute: Sign up Beginner Errors On When Compiling a MIPS Assembly Source up vote 2 down vote favorite I'm trying to learn MIPS Assembly by Proving tautology with coq Mathematical applications of Quantum Field Theory Tips for creating polyglots Problem with courant's 'Introduction to Calculus and analysis' Could there ever be a fully solar powered airliner